NEW ORLEANS — Ryan Cashio, Executive Chef of Cajun House and Catering in LaPlace, and Culinary Specialist First Class Emily Gibson of the 2nd Fleet Command joined forces and placed second in NOLA Navy Week’s Seafood Cook-Off.

According to the Gulf Seafood Foundation newsroom, the Riverwalk was the hot spot to be on April 20 as Naval culinary specialists from France and the United States partnered with South Louisiana chefs for a seafood showdown.
